Enumerative geometry from string theory

Research output: Contribution to journalArticlepeer-review

Abstract

Some recent mathematical progress in enumerative geometry on a variety V is presented in the light of string theory, in its formulation as a topological field theory with target space V. Simple physical notions such as operator product expansion and duality of (genus zero) correlation functions translate into combinatorial recursion relations for the numbers of (rational) curves on V, subject to some stabilizing conditions.
